Earth, often called the "blue planet," is predominantly covered in water. However, the vast majority of this water is saltwater, unsuitable for human consumption or most agricultural uses. This article delves into the surprisingly small percentage of Earth's water that's actually fresh and readily available for use. Understanding this scarcity is crucial for responsible water management and conservation efforts.

The Big Picture: Earth's Water Distribution

Let's start with the overall picture. Approximately 71% of the Earth's surface is covered by water. But only about 2.5% of that water is freshwater. The rest, roughly 97.5%, is saltwater found in oceans, seas, and some inland saltwater lakes. This already significantly limits the amount of water available to us.

Where is the Freshwater?

Even within that small percentage of freshwater, access isn't equal. The majority (about 68.7%) is locked up in glaciers, ice caps, and permafrost, primarily in polar regions and high mountain ranges. This water is largely inaccessible for immediate human use.

Another substantial portion (about 30.1%) resides underground as groundwater. While accessible through wells and aquifers, this resource is not unlimited and is vulnerable to depletion and contamination. Over-extraction can lead to land subsidence and saltwater intrusion, making it unusable.

The remaining percentage (about 1.2%) consists of surface water – lakes, rivers, and swamps. This is the freshwater we see and readily use, but it only represents a tiny fraction of the total amount of water on Earth.

The Reality of Accessible Freshwater: A Scarce Resource

Considering the distribution, the readily available freshwater for human consumption and other purposes is surprisingly small. We are talking about a minuscule fraction of the total water on Earth. This highlights the critical importance of water conservation and sustainable management practices.

Challenges to Freshwater Availability:

Several factors further complicate the issue of accessible freshwater:

  • Population Growth: A growing global population increases the demand for freshwater resources, straining already limited supplies.
  • Pollution: Industrial discharge, agricultural runoff, and sewage contamination render large quantities of freshwater unusable.
  • Climate Change: Changing weather patterns, including increased droughts and floods, disrupt water availability and access.
  • Inefficient Water Use: Outdated irrigation techniques, leaky pipes, and wasteful practices contribute to water loss.

The Importance of Conservation and Sustainable Management

The limited availability of Earth's freshwater demands a conscious and concerted effort to conserve and manage this precious resource responsibly. Strategies include:

  • Improving water infrastructure: Reducing water loss through leaks in pipes and improving irrigation systems.
  • Promoting water-efficient technologies: Developing and adopting water-saving appliances and agricultural practices.
  • Raising awareness: Educating the public about the importance of water conservation and responsible water use.
  • Investing in water treatment and purification: Making polluted water safe for consumption and reuse.
  • Protecting water sources: Conserving watersheds and reducing pollution to maintain water quality.
